Laravel記事の目次
いつもご利用ありがとうございます。
この記事には広告が掲載されており、その広告費によって運営しています。
目次
知りたいものが見つけやすいように目次を作りました。
Laravel について知りたい
Laravel とは?現在の、PHP フレームワークの筆頭として大活躍
LaravelAPI と Vue の構成はざっくり分けると2種類ある
Laravel 環境構築
Laravel(Sanctum)と Vue(Nuxt )で API 認証をする方法
Laravel、PHP7.4 で環境構築する比較的簡単な方法
Nuxt3 と Laravel8(API)の環境構築をしてデータを取得する方法
【Laravel 環境構築】composer をインストールする方法
Laravel + Vue.js + Vue-Router+Vuetify の環境構築
Laravel の Vue コンポーネントの import を絶対パスにする方法
Laravel6 から Laravel8 へアップグレードする方法
Laravel8 の認証を Jetstream で実装する方法
基本
Laravel のコレクションとは?ややこしくない説明をしてみます
Laravel8、Jetstream でユーザー登録のカスタマイズ方法
Laravel で Service(サービス)クラスを使う方法
Laravel での Facade(ファサード)とは?Facade の実装方法
【初心者向け】Laravel の config と env の関係について分かりやすく説明します
データベース
Laravel のデータベースの接続方法(MAMP の場合)
Laravel でデータベースを作成する方法( マイグレーション)
Laravel でテストデータを用意する方法(Seeder の使い方)
Laravel のマイグレーションの after の順序を見やすくする方法
リレーション(データ取得方法あれこれ)
Laravel で where 複数で AND 検索をする方法
Laravel で orWhere を使って OR 検索をする方法
Laravel で複雑な条件検索、A and (B or C)を取得する方法
Laravel で1対1のリレーションをする方法。【hasOne】
Laravel で1対多のリレーションをして保存、表示する方法【hasMany】
Laravel で多対1のリレーションをして保存、表示する方法。1対多のときの逆【belongsTo】
Laravel で多対多のリレーションをして保存、表示する方法【belongsToMany】
Laravel でリレーション先の数の合計を数えて一覧に表示する方法【withCount】
Laravel で Union を使って、違うテーブル同士を一緒に取得する方法
Laravel の Union はカラム数を元テーブルと同じにしないとエラーになる
Laravel で whereMonth で注意する点と、今月のデータを取得する方法
Laravel で whereDate、whereMonth、whereYear などで使える Carbon の format の一覧
ルーティング
【初心者向け】Laravel のルーティングの書き方。覚える基本系は1個。
【初心者向け】Laravel のルーティングには name を指定したい
複数の middleware を指定したルーティングの書き方
ビュー
Laravel で foreach を使って一覧を作成する方法
投稿機能(フォーム)
【初心者向け】Laravel で投稿機能を作る方法(掲示板的なやつ)
【初心者向け】Laravel で一番簡単なバリデーションをする方法
【初心者向け】Laravel のフォームリクエストでバリデーションする方法
Laravel のバリデーションで errors が表示されないときの解決方法
Vue と Laravel で FormData で配列を POST(送信)する方法
Laravel の VueComponent に対してフォームの保持情報を送る方法
Laravel×Vue でパラメーターを axios で送信する方法
認証
Laravel6 Auth のメールアドレスの認証を実装してみる(VerifyEmail)
Laravel の Register(ユーザー登録)でバリデーションにひっかかったとき、指定の場所にリダイレクトさせる方法
Laravel でユーザー登録時に色々なデータを保存する方法
認可
Laravel の Policy で認可をするときの方法と手順
Laravel-mix
【Laravel】平文 CSS と Javascript を使うときの Laravel-mix について考えてみた【まだ Sass で疲弊してるの?】
Laravel の Javascript 内で blade の変数を使う方法
Laravel で laravel-mix を1から6にアップデートした方法・手順
php artisan コマンド関係
Laravel の make:command はどんな時に使うのか?
テスト
Laravel、PHPunit で関数の頭に test と書かないとエラーになる
Laravel に Jest を入れて Vue のテストをする
Laravel の PHPunit でテストをしているときに undefined-method と出た時の解決方法
AWS を使う
Laravel + Vue + S3 で画像の保存をする方法
【Laravel + S3】保存時にユーザー定義の metadata を保存する方法
PHP7.4 + Laravel6 のプロジェクトを AWS EC2 にデプロイする
AWS の EC2 で無料で https 化(ELB なし)
バグ対応
Laravel でモデルが not found するときの解決方法
EC2、Laravel、Queue でメモリが足りなくて処理が止まってしまったときの解決方法
Laravel で 401 エラーが出て POST やアクセスができない時 の対処法
【Laravel】413 (payload too large) が出た時の対処法
【初心者向け】Laravel で 419 エラーが発生して POST できないとき
composer require コマンドでバージョンが全然うまくいかない時の対処法
Laravel で php artisan をしたら Your app key is missing とおいうエラーがでた時の対処法
Laravel debugbar が表示されないときの対処法
Laravel で app.js や app.css が 404NOT FOUND するときの解決方法
Laravel の migration でカラムを変更しようとしたらエラーが出た
Laravel の withCount が取得できないを解決する方法
Laravel の blade から Vue コンポーネントに配列のデータを渡す方法
Laravel で Trying to get property 'headers' of non-object と出た時の解決方法
Laravel で List というディレクトリを作ったらエラーになった
Laravel で syntax error, unexpected end of file が出た時の解決方法
Laravel のエラー「local.ERROR Creating default object from empty value」を解決する方法
Laravel×Vue でリレーションが上手く表示できないときの対処方法
Laravel と Vue の環境で axios で POST したらエラーになった時の解決方法
Laravel で AWS の SES で起きたエラーの解決方法
LaravelUI が入っているはずなのに登録・ログインページが見つからないときの解決方法
Laravel の Auth::user()でユーザー情報が取得できないときの解決方法
Laravel で$ is not defined と表示された時の解決方法
SEO 対策
Tips
Laravel でフォロー機能を実装する方法(jQuery、Vue 対応)
Laravel の Cors で特定のオリジンを許可する方法
【laravel-breadcrumbs】Laravel でパンくずリストを実装する
【Laravel】認証している Auth の guard の種類によって読み込む layouts を変えたい
Docker で Laravel の環境構築した際に Intervention Image を使う方法
【Laravel】Intervention Image で画像を加工して保存画像圧縮に便利
Laravel で Intervention Image を使って webp に圧縮する方法
Docker × Laravel で FFMpeg を使う方法を使う方法
Laravel の表示速度をあげたいとき、実装コストに対して効果が高いものはコレ!
Laravel で ReCAPTCHA のバリデーションの指定の仕方